Who might be able to join this trial:
- People aged 18 or older who have been diagnosed with combined hepatocellular-cholangiocarcinoma (a type of liver cancer) confirmed by a tissue or cell sample test
- People with this cancer that cannot be surgically removed or has spread, who have already received at least one previous treatment (local, systemic, or both), and who have at least one measurable area of cancer on imaging scans
- People with an expected survival time of at least 3 months
- People with a general health and activity level rated as 0, 1, or 2 on a standard medical scale (meaning able to carry out at least some daily activities, confirm with trial site)
- People whose liver function falls within a certain acceptable range, rated as Child-Pugh A or B (a measure of how well the liver is working, confirm with trial site)
Who may not be able to join:
- People who are pregnant, breastfeeding, or of childbearing age who are unwilling or unable to use effective contraception
- People who have had another type of cancer in the past five years, unless that cancer was fully treated and has shown no signs of returning for at least five years before the first dose, and is considered low risk for coming back
- People with a prior diagnosis of a very early-stage cancer (carcinoma in situ) that has been fully treated and shows no current signs of disease
- People who have had gastrointestinal bleeding or a significant bleeding problem in the past six months, including known active stomach ulcers or blood detected in stool tests
- People who have had a major organ transplant or bone marrow transplant within the past two years, or who currently have an autoimmune disease requiring ongoing medical treatment
- People whose medical records or test results are incomplete, missing, or of poor quality, or who are considered unsuitable for the trial for other reasons at the judgment of the trial doctor
